Cam sensor replacement
Was planing to change the Cam sensor on my 04 WJ 4.0 this weekend. I bought it from the dealer and it's just the round sensor with two screws now is it just take off the old one and replace or do I have to put it in specific timing? Thank you

Just remove the 2 bolts and slap the new one on. If you take out the oil pump drive, THAT'S when things get dicey.
